在VPS上搭建VPN后,手机应该如何连接?
| 连接方式 |
适用场景 |
所需工具 |
配置复杂度 |
| OpenVPN |
安全性要求高 |
OpenVPN客户端 |
中等 |
| WireGuard |
追求速度和性能 |
WireGuard客户端 |
简单 |
| Shadowsocks |
轻量级使用 |
Shadowsocks客户端 |
简单 |
| L2TP/IPSec |
系统原生支持 |
手机自带VPN功能 |
中等 |
VPS搭建VPN后手机如何连接?从服务器配置到手机连接的完整指南
主要连接方法概览
| 方法类型 |
协议类型 |
手机端兼容性 |
安全性等级 |
速度表现 |
| 传统VPN |
OpenVPN |
优秀 |
高 |
良好 |
| 现代VPN |
WireGuard |
优秀 |
高 |
优秀 |
| 代理协议 |
Shadowsocks |
良好 |
中 |
优秀 |
| 系统原生 |
L2TP/IPSec |
良好 |
中 |
一般 |
详细连接步骤说明
步骤一:准备VPS服务器配置信息
操作说明
在开始手机连接前,需要从VPS服务器获取必要的配置信息。
使用工具提示
- SSH客户端(如PuTTY、Termius)
- 文本编辑器
配置信息获取
# 查看服务器IP地址
curl ifconfig.me
检查VPN服务状态(以OpenVPN为例)
systemctl status openvpn@server
获取配置文件(如有)
cat /etc/openvpn/client.ovpn
步骤二:选择合适的手机客户端
操作说明
根据在VPS上搭建的VPN协议类型,选择对应的手机客户端应用。
使用工具提示
- OpenVPN Connect(OpenVPN官方客户端)
- WireGuard官方客户端
- Shadowsocks客户端
- 手机系统自带VPN功能
客户端选择界面
可用VPN客户端列表:
OpenVPN Connect - 支持.ovpn配置文件
WireGuard - 快速现代VPN协议
Shadowsocks - 轻量级代理方案
系统内置VPN - 支持L2TP/IPSec
步骤三:配置手机VPN连接
操作说明
在手机上安装并配置VPN客户端,输入服务器信息建立连接。
使用工具提示
OpenVPN配置示例
配置名称:我的VPS VPN
服务器地址:你的VPSIP地址
端口:1194
协议:UDP
认证方式:证书/用户名密码
步骤四:测试连接并优化设置
操作说明
建立连接后进行测试,确保VPN正常工作,并根据需要调整设置。
使用工具提示
连接测试命令
# 在VPS上查看连接状态(OpenVPN)
cat /etc/openvpn/openvpn-status.log
查看当前连接用户
netstat -an | grep :1194
不同协议的详细配置指南
OpenVPN连接方法
- 安装OpenVPN Connect应用
- 导入配置文件
- 通过电子邮件发送.ovpn文件到手机
- 使用云存储服务传输文件
- 直接扫描二维码(如支持)
- 建立连接
- 点击导入的配置文件
- 授权建立VPN连接
- 等待连接状态显示"已连接"
WireGuard连接方法
- 生成手机配置
# 在VPS上生成客户端配置
wg genkey | tee privatekey | wg pubkey > publickey
# 添加到服务器配置
echo "[Peer]" >> /etc/wireguard/wg0.conf
echo "PublicKey = $(cat publickey)" >> /etc/wireguard/wg0.conf
echo "AllowedIPs = 10.0.0.2/32" >> /etc/wireguard/wg0.conf
- 手机端配置
- 安装WireGuard官方应用
- 点击"+"添加隧道
- 扫描二维码或手动输入配置
Shadowsocks连接方法
- 获取服务器配置
{
"server": "你的VPSIP",
"serverport": 8388,
"password": "你的密码",
"method": "aes-256-gcm"
}
- 手机客户端设置
- 下载Shadowsocks客户端
- 手动添加服务器配置
- 开启代理服务
常见问题与解决方案
| 问题 |
可能原因 |
解决方案 |
| 连接超时 |
防火墙阻挡、端口未开放 |
检查VPS防火墙设置,确保VPN端口开放 |
| 认证失败 |
用户名密码错误、证书不匹配 |
重新核对认证信息,检查证书有效期 |
| 连接成功但无法上网 |
DNS设置问题、路由配置错误 |
更改DNS服务器,检查VPN路由表 |
| 速度很慢 |
服务器负载高、网络拥堵 |
更换服务器位置,尝试不同协议 |
| 频繁断线 |
网络不稳定、移动网络切换 |
启用连接保持功能,设置重连间隔 |
连接问题排查流程
操作说明
当遇到连接问题时,按照系统性的排查步骤解决问题。
使用工具提示
排查步骤
1. 检查基本连接性
- 手机能否ping通VPS IP
- VPS防火墙状态检查
- 验证服务状态
- 检查配置细节
性能优化建议
网络设置优化
- 选择合适的MTU值
- 启用数据压缩(如支持)
- 使用更高效的加密算法
客户端配置优化
- 调整重连策略
- 启用分流规则(需要时)
- 设置按需连接
通过以上完整的配置流程和问题解决方案,您应该能够成功在手机上连接到自己搭建的VPS VPN服务,享受安全稳定的网络连接体验。
发表评论